How to fill out child support guidelines

How to fill out child support guidelines?
01
Gather all necessary information: Start by gathering all the relevant financial and personal information for both parents. This includes income details, employment information, expenses, and any other relevant documents.
02
Determine the child's needs: Assessing the child's needs is essential in determining the appropriate amount of child support. Consider factors such as living expenses, medical costs, education fees, and any special or extraordinary expenses that may be incurred.
03
Calculate income: Both parents should calculate their income accurately, including salary, bonuses, commissions, and any other sources of income. It is crucial to provide full disclosure of your financial situation to ensure the child support calculation is fair.
04
Evaluate custody arrangements: Child support guidelines are influenced by the custodial arrangement. Determine the amount of time the child spends with each parent, as this will impact the calculation of child support obligations.
05
Refer to state-specific guidelines: Each state has its own child support guidelines, so it is crucial to obtain and familiarize yourself with the guidelines set forth by your state's family court. These guidelines provide specific instructions on how to calculate child support based on income, custody, and other factors.
06
Use child support calculators: Many online tools and calculators are available to help with the calculation of child support. These calculators consider various factors, such as income, custody, and the number of children involved, to provide an estimate of the child support obligation.
07
Complete the required forms: Once you have all the necessary information and have calculated the child support amount, complete the required forms accurately and thoroughly. These forms typically include financial affidavits, income statements, and documentation supporting your calculations.
08
Submit the forms: File the completed forms with the appropriate court or child support agency in your jurisdiction. Make sure to follow any specific filing instructions provided by your state or local authorities.
Who needs child support guidelines?
01
Divorcing or separated couples: Child support guidelines are typically needed by couples who are in the process of divorcing or separating. These guidelines help determine the amount of financial support one parent should provide to the custodial parent for the child's well-being.
02
Unmarried parents: Child support guidelines are also applicable to unmarried parents. Regardless of the parents' marital status, both have a legal obligation to support their child financially. Child support guidelines ensure a fair and consistent approach in determining the financial responsibilities of each parent.
03
Legal professionals: Lawyers, judges, and other legal professionals involved in family law often need child support guidelines to assist their clients. The guidelines provide a framework for calculating child support and help ensure an equitable resolution for both parties involved.
04
Government agencies: Child support guidelines are used by government agencies responsible for enforcing and collecting child support payments. These guidelines help determine the appropriate amount to be paid and aid in the enforcement process if necessary.
05
Parents seeking modification: Child support guidelines may also be needed by parents seeking modifications to existing child support orders. Changes in income, custody arrangements, or other relevant circumstances might warrant a modification in child support obligations, and the guidelines provide a reference for assessing these changes.

What is child support guidelines?
Child support guidelines are a set of rules and calculations used to determine the amount of financial support a parent is required to pay for their child.
Who is required to file child support guidelines?
Parents who are divorced, separated, or unmarried and have children are required to file child support guidelines.
How to fill out child support guidelines?
Child support guidelines can be filled out by providing information about each parent's income, expenses, and custody arrangement.
What is the purpose of child support guidelines?
The purpose of child support guidelines is to ensure that children receive adequate financial support from both parents based on their income and ability to pay.
What information must be reported on child support guidelines?
Information such as income, expenses, custody arrangement, and any special needs of the child must be reported on child support guidelines.
